Area contextNeighborhood Overview – Carrie E. Tompkins School (Croton On Hudson, NY)
Carrie E. Tompkins School is situated in the charming village of Croton-on-Hudson, New York, nestled along the eastern bank of the Hudson River. This location offers a blend of suburban tranquility and convenient access to major roadways. Primary access to the school is via Gerstein Street, which is easily reachable from Route 9, a main artery running north-south through Westchester County. For those arriving by air, the closest major airport is Westchester County Airport (HPN), approximately a 30-40 minute drive depending on traffic. LaGuardia Airport (LGA) and John F. Kennedy International Airport (JFK) are further afield, typically requiring 60-90 minutes or more. Public transportation options include the Metro-North Railroad's Croton-Harmon station, located about 1.5 miles from the school, offering commuter rail service to Grand Central Terminal in New York City. Rideshare services are generally available in the area, though surge pricing can occur during peak times. Smart arrival tactics involve checking local traffic conditions, especially during weekday rush hours, and allowing ample time for parking and check-in procedures.

Weather & Seasons at Carrie E. Tompkins School
- Winter: Winter in Croton-on-Hudson can be cold, with average temperatures often ranging from the low 20s to high 30s Fahrenheit. Visitors should pack warm layers, including heavy coats, hats, gloves, and scarves, especially for outdoor events. Short daylight hours mean afternoon games may finish with limited light. Travel to and from the area can be impacted by snow or ice, so checking road conditions is advised.
- Spring & early summer: Spring and early summer bring milder, increasingly warm weather, with temperatures typically moving from the 50s into the 70s Fahrenheit. This is an ideal season for outdoor sports, and visitors can expect comfortable conditions for games and activities. Light jackets or sweatshirts are useful for cooler mornings and evenings, but shorts and t-shirts become common as the season progresses.
- Mid-summer: Mid-summer, from July through August, is characterized by warm to hot temperatures, often reaching into the 80s and occasionally the 90s Fahrenheit. Hydration is paramount during this period; visitors should bring ample water and consider sunscreen and hats for outdoor events. Light, breathable clothing is recommended. Evening events may offer a slight temperature drop, but indoor venues or shaded areas are highly valuable.
- Fall season: Fall offers crisp, cool air and often sunny skies, with temperatures gradually decreasing from the 60s to 40s Fahrenheit as the season progresses. It's a beautiful time for outdoor sports with colorful foliage providing a scenic backdrop. Layered clothing is essential, including sweaters or light jackets, as mornings and evenings can be chilly. This season is generally considered one of the most pleasant for visiting.
- Rain & snow: Rain is possible year-round, but more common in spring and fall. Snowfall typically occurs from late November through March. During rainy or snowy weather, indoor event scheduling might be affected, and outdoor activities may be postponed or canceled. Visitors should always check event status updates and consider bringing rain gear or umbrellas. Snow can lead to hazardous driving conditions, requiring extra travel time and caution.
